Abstract:
Muehlenbeckia hastulata (J. E.Sm.) Johnst. used mainly for its abortive properties was found active for oxytoxic and analgesic activities in a biological activity screening (oxytoxic, analgesic, antimicrobial, cytotoxic and xanthine oxidase assay). Epicatechin, emodin-8-glycoside and rutin were isolated from the aerial part and the root of the plant.
